The learning of new skills is characterized by an initial phase of rapid improvement in performance and a phase of more gradual improvements as skills are automatized and performance asymptotes. ...Using in vivo striatal recordings, we observed region-specific changes in neural activity during the different phases of skill learning, with the associative or dorsomedial striatum being preferentially engaged early in training and the sensorimotor or dorsolateral striatum being engaged later in training. Ex vivo recordings from medium spiny striatal neurons in brain slices of trained mice revealed that the changes observed in vivo corresponded to regional- and training-specific changes in excitatory synaptic transmission in the striatum. Furthermore, the potentiation of glutamatergic transmission observed in dorsolateral striatum after extensive training was preferentially expressed in striatopallidal neurons, rather than striatonigral neurons. These findings demonstrate that region- and pathway-specific plasticity sculpts the circuits involved in the performance of the skill as it becomes automatized.

The genetic influence in obesity prevalence is well described, but the role of genetic markers related to athletic strength/ endurance performance remains controversial. We investigated associations ...between obesity and the genetic polymorphisms alpha-actinin-3 (ACTN3) R577X and angiotensin-converting enzyme (ACE) I/D in schoolchildren aged 4-13 years from Southern Brazil. We collected sociodemographic data from parents through a questionnaire and conducted an anthropometric assessment. DNA was extracted from buccal cells and genotyping was performed by PCR. We found that 1.9% of the individuals were classified as low weight-for-age, 57.6% as normal weight and 40.5% as overweight/ obesity. Regarding allelic distribution, we found that 52.5% of individuals were DD, 30.8% ID, and 16.7% II for ACE; and 38.8% of individuals were RR, 40.2% RX and 21.0% XX for ACTN3. When both polymorphisms were combined, we observed a clear association between the composed genetic profile of these alleles and severe obesity in schoolchildren. Our data suggest that the combined analysis of ACTN3 R577X and ACE I/D polymorphisms may serve as a predictor for the risk of severe obesity in children. These data can contribute to a better understanding of the relationship between these polymorphisms and the body weight development of school-age children.
Glucose-6-phosphate dehydrogenase (G6PD) deficiency is one of the most common human genetic abnormalities, and it has a significant prevalence in the male population (X chromosome linked). The ...purpose of this study was to estimate the frequency of impaired fasting glucose and diabetes among G6PD-deficient persons in Manaus, Brazil, an area in the Western Brazilian Amazon to which malaria is endemic. Glucose-6-phosphate dehydrogenase-deficient males had more impaired fasting glucose and diabetes. This feature could be used as a screening tool for G6PD-deficient persons who are unable to use primaquine for the radical cure of Plasmodium vivax malaria.
The western Amazon basin is an important endemic area for malaria by P. vivax. In recent years, several reports showed the treatment failure with chloroquine, which can be related to resistance. The ...assessment of chloroquine resistance requires the evaluation of drug exposure, and when possible, the estimation of the pharmacokinetic parameters. However, there is no data on the pharmacokinetics of chloroquine in this endemic area. Moreover, the influence of the early reappearance of parasites in blood on the exposure to the drug was low exploited in the literature. The present study described the pharmacokinetic parameters of chloroquine in whole blood of adult patients with P. vivax malaria from the western Brazilian Amazon basin and compared the area under the curve (AUC) with the parasitological outcome at day 28. A total of 19 patients with parasite recurrence within 28 days and 20 patients with no recurrence were included in the study. Chloroquine was measured by high-performance liquid chromatography (HPLC). The pharmacokinetic parameters were estimated by non-compartmental modeling. The maximum concentration ranged from 1285 to 2030 ng/mL. The terminal half-life varied from 5.3 to 12.8 days. The volume of distribution from 1090 to 2340 L/kg, and the area under the curve to the last measurable concentration from 247 to 432 ng/mL.h. The pharmacokinetic parameters were similar in both groups, which suggests the lack of influence of early reappearance of parasites on chloroquine pharmacokinetics.

Novel and known ellipticine derivatives exhibit important in vitro inhibition of human malaria parasites.
Ellipticine has been shown previously to exhibit excellent in vitro antiplasmodial activity ...and in vivo antimalarial properties that are comparable to those of the control drug chloroquine in a mouse malaria model. Ellipticine derivatives and analogs exhibit antimalarial potential however only a few have been studied to date. Herein, ellipticine and a structural analog were isolated from Aspidosperma vargasii bark. A-ring brominated and nitrated ellipticine derivatives exhibit good in vitro inhibition of Plasmodium falciparum K1 and 3D7 strains. Several of the compounds were found not to be toxic to human fetal lung fibroblasts. 9-Nitroellipticine (IC50=0.55μM) exhibits greater antiplasmodial activity than ellipticine. These results are further evidence of the antimalarial potential of ellipticine derivatives.
Objective: This study aims to review and synthesize scientific evidence to assess the association between excess body weight and depression among adults.
Methods: The systematic research of ...observational studies was held from January to March 2015 on Pubmed, Web of Science, Scopus, Embase, PsycInfo, Psicodoc, Psycarticles, and Isi Web. A prevalence ratio (PR) was adopted as a summary measurement. All articles were evaluated for methodological quality and risk of bias. Metaregression was used to investigate heterogeneity and to identify the variation between the studies in relation to the estimates of the effects.
Results: In this review, 9 studies (N = 171,701) met the inclusion criteria. All articles obtained adequate methodological quality. Most studies had high or unclear risk of bias. Overweight and obesity were assessed by body mass index. People with obesity were 32% more likely to have depression compared to those who were eutrophic (PR = 1.32; 95% confidence interval CI, 1.26-1.38). After a gender analysis, the results showed statistically significant differences in obese versus eutrophic women (PR = 1.36; 95% CI, 1.28-1.34).
Conclusions: There is consistent evidence that overweight or obesity was associated with depression.
Every year, more than thirty thousand tons of Cashew gum (Anacardium occidentale, family: Anacardiaceae) are produced in Brazil; however, only a small amount is used for different applications in ...foodstuff and in pharmaceutical industries. As a raw material for the production of drug delivery systems, cashew gum is still regarded as an innovative compound worth to be exploited. In this work, cashew gum was extracted from the crude exudate of cashew tree employing four methodologies resulting in a light brown powder in different yields (40.61% to 58.40%). The total ashes (0.34% to 1.05%) and moisture (12.90% to 14.81%) were also dependent on the purification approach. FTIR spectra showed the typical bands of purified cashew gum samples, confirming their suitability for the development of a pharmaceutical product. Cashew gum nanoparticles were produced by nanoprecipitation resulting in particles of low polydispersity (<0.2) and an average size depending on the percentage of the oil. The zeta potential of nanoparticles was found to be below 20 mV, which promotes electrostatic stability. Encapsulation efficiencies were above 99.9%, while loading capacity increased with the increase of the percentage of the oil content of particles. The release of the oil from the nanoparticles followed the Korsmeyer–Peppas kinetics model, while particles did not show any signs of toxicity when tested in three distinct cell lines (LLC-MK2, HepG2, and THP-1). Our study highlights the potential added value of using a protein-, lignans-, and nucleic acids-enriched resin obtained from crude extract as a new raw material for the production of drug delivery systems.
